Can you sell antiques to antique stores?

Vintage and antique goods can often bring you money if you ‘re selling the right items. In my experience, selling at local antique shops will bring you fast money, but not necessarily the most cash. After all, local antique shops buy with the hope of re- selling at a profit.

How do you sell a house full of antiques?

I suggest you hand pick the most valuable items and research selling them one or a few at a time. These could go to specialty dealers, high-end auction houses or private collectors. Do as much research as possible to find the market value of these items and the right people to help you sell them.

How do antique consignment shops work?

Consignment is when a shop sells goods for an owner. The owner keeps ownership of his item until it sells, if it sells. As the owner, you’d pay a small fee to the shop as compensation for them selling your item.

Why antiques are not selling?

Another reason antiques in general are not selling as well, is because baby-boomers are downsizing their homes, and flooding the market with antiques and other furniture. Large antique cabinets, bookcases and china cabinets seem too large for today’s look, and often don’t work well with open-concept homes.

Do pawn shops buy antiques?

Bottom line: because every pawn shop must consider the needs of the community it serves, not every pawn shop will buy or pawn antique furniture. Your best bet is to call around to the pawn shops in your city and visit them to see if they might be interested in your furniture.

How do you liquidate an antique?

You can sell your antiques privately, through online auction sites or through online advertising. For more expensive items, you can consider an auction house where the auctioneer is licensed and bonded, and makes a commission on the items sold.
